The former CEO of Abercrombie & Fitch will not be going to trial in the meanwhile on intercourse trafficking expenses as he’s affected by Alzheimer’s.

Michael Jeffries, 80, now requires around-the-clock care due to the situation that has left him not competent. He can also be affected by Lewy physique dementia and the “residual effects of a traumatic brain injury,” protection attorneys wrote in a letter filed Thursday in a New York federal courtroom, citing current evaluations by medical professionals.

Prosecutors and protection attorneys need a federal choose to put Jeffries within the custody of the federal Bureau of Prisons for as much as 4 months in order that he will be hospitalized and obtain remedy that may enable his legal case to proceed.

Jeffries has been free on a $10 million bond since pleading not responsible in October to federal intercourse trafficking and interstate prostitution expenses.

Prosecutors say Jeffries, his romantic accomplice and a 3rd man lured males to drug-fueled intercourse events in New York City, the Hamptons and different areas by dangling the promise of modeling for the retailer’s advertisements.

Lawyers for Jeffries didn’t instantly reply to an e mail searching for remark Friday. The U.S. legal professional’s workplace for the japanese district of New York declined to remark.

In their letter, Jeffries’ attorneys mentioned no less than 4 medical professionals concluded that their shopper’s cognitive points are “progressive and incurable” and that he is not going to “regain his competency and cannot be restored to competency in the future.”

They mentioned the docs discovered that his cognitive points “significantly impair” his skill to know the fees towards him, and to seek the advice of and take part along with his counsel in his protection.

“The progressive nature of his neurocognitive disorder ensures continued decline over time, further diminishing his already limited functional capacity,” Dr. Alexander Bardey, a forensic psychiatrist, and Dr. Cheryl Paradis, a forensic psychologist, wrote following their December evaluations. “It is, therefore, our professional opinion, within a reasonable degree of psychological and psychiatric certainty, that Mr. Jeffries is not competent to proceed in the current case and cannot be restored to competency in the future.”

Jeffries left Abercrombie in 2014 after main the corporate for greater than twenty years. He presided over the retailer’s evolution from a Manhattan looking and outside items retailer based in 1892 to a fixture of juvenile mall tradition in the course of the early 2000s.

Jeffries’ accomplice, Matthew Smith, has additionally pleaded not responsible and stays out on bond, as does their co-defendant, James Jacobson.
